Design + Display The Nokia Asha 302 had a sleek & compact design, weighing in at just 102 grams + measuring 115.2 x 60.9 x 13.9 mm. The phone featured a 2.46-inch LCD display with a resolution of 240 x 320 pixels, which was quite decent for its time. The QWERTY keyboard was a highlight of the device, allowing users to type messages & emails with ease. Performance + Hardware Under the hood, the Nokia Asha 302 was powered by a 1 GHz processor, which provided a smooth user experience. The phone had 128 MB of RAM and 256 MB of internal storage, which could be expanded up to 32 GB using a microSD card. The device also featured a 2 MP rear camera, which was capable of capturing decent photos & videos. Software and Features The Nokia Asha 302 ran on the Series 40 operating system, which was a proprietary platform developed by Nokia.
